Director of Administrative Ministries Department Job Vacancy at Youth for Christ in Rwanda 2013

ORGANISATION: YOUTH FOR CHRIST/ RWANDA 
Youth for Christ is a missionary movement entrusted with a global vision and committed to a mission of youth evangelism, discipleship, social involvement and leadership development.

It is against this background that Rwanda Youth for Christ wishes to recruit a competent and qualified person to fill the position of director of administrative ministries department.

Job Description of the Director of Administrative Ministries Department

Job summary: To mobilize and manage resources (human, materials and finances) in order to:

  • Strengthen and develop a growth and development program that will help in planning  decentralization of our activities, in order to continuously meet national discipleship, evangelism, social and leadership youth needs;
  • Build effective leadership that will create a good reputation and image this will inspire confidence in our people, organization, and beneficiaries;
  • Build a robust, sound and integrated financial management system that will yield financial sustainability;
  • Establish and consolidate an administrative support service that is efficient and responsive to all user needs and expectations and to develop an integrated human resources management system that is responsive to all our beneficiaries’ expectations;
  • Strengthen and develop communication, ICT, fundraising and sponsorship management system that will help to better fundraising and maintaining good relationship with our sponsors and other stakeholders.

Requirements:                                                                     

  • Follower of Jesus Christ and actively involved in a local church;
  • Passion to serve and work hard;
  • Self-disciplined and teachable;
  • University degree in finance or administration and management;
  • Prior experience in leadership positions;
  • Prior experience in finance or administration and management.

Knowledge and Skills:

  • Proficient with Microsoft Word, Power point, sage and Excel;
  • Fluent in English;
  • Able to communicate with English and Kinyarwanda;
  • How to motivate and mentor others.

Responsibilities:
Under the supervision of YFC/Rwanda National Director; the Director of Administrative Ministries Department has the following responsibilities:

  • Be  an active member of leadership team;
  • Prepare annual action plan of the department;
  • Supervise and coordinate department services;
  • Plan, mobilize, and manage department resources (human, finances, and materials);
  • Ensure effective  implementation of the handbook of administrative and financial procedures;
  • Ensure efficient and effective  financial management;
  • Ensure that  administration is  in harmony with  established procedures;
  • Propose new procedures  and policies  for the development of YFC/Rwanda;
  • Ensure procurement and logistics transactions are carried out in accordance with YFC/Rwanda financial guidelines, policies and procedures;
  • Ensure that proper administrative systems, standards of excellence, monitoring and evaluation mechanisms are established and maintained;
  • Assist the National Director in establishing and maintaining good public relations with donors, churches, other entities/agencies and the community-at-large;
  • Assist in providing and explaining the policies  and procedures manual to the staff and follow-up its implementation in their functional  area;
  • Assist in the development  of the fundraising strategy;
  • Ensure effective communication and public relations;
  • Ensure that human resources are managed in harmony with related laws and regulations;
  • Prepare narrative and financial  reports of the department;
  • Carry out any other tasks as assigned by the National Director.
